This two-year program combines rigorous coursework with a research component culminating in a significant thesis across various disciplines: observational astronomy, computational astrophysics, experimental physics, or theoretical physics.
Physics graduates apply their expertise across multiple fields such as: drug discovery and macromolecular biology, medical imaging technologies, synchrotron research, innovative material development, photonics and laser systems, climate science and weather forecasting, medical device engineering, renewable energy sectors (including solar technology), product innovation, science education, and public science outreach.
PROFESSIONAL PATHWAYS
Our alumni secure positions across diverse sectors including corporate industries, healthcare institutions, and scientific agencies; notable employers include: Agilent Technologies, Optiscan Imaging, Alfred Health, the Australian Synchrotron, Antarctic research programs, CSIRO, nuclear science organizations, environmental protection agencies, among others. A significant number of our Master's graduates continue their academic journey by pursuing doctoral research degrees.
